Output 874ea000ead8242581bb2138432d77a38c2dc482841784273adba3637283e872:0

value
69000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d143d124fab50742b440f8cac159d6a3408e3db8 OP_EQUAL
address
3LmWPeC3KnfqDikFXeYkA2rpR85SZdeuZx
transaction
874ea000ead8242581bb2138432d77a38c2dc482841784273adba3637283e872
spent
true